West Ridge was not able to break out of their rough patch on Wednesday as the team picked up their third straight defeat. They fell 11-6 to the Abingdon Falcons.
West Ridge's loss dropped their record down to 11-13. As for Abingdon, the win keeps them at an undefeated 18-0.
Coming up, West Ridge will host Jefferson County at 5:30 p.m. on Thursday. The Wolves' pitchers better be ready for this one: the Patriots have averaged an impressive 8.5 runs per game this season. As for Abingdon, they are taking a road trip to take on John Battle at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.
